Transaction 63f4963290a7ea995018358603fde9c3031355fad424ce42c9182335850d9f6b

1 Input
2 Outputs
  • 63f4963290a7ea995018358603fde9c3031355fad424ce42c9182335850d9f6b:0
  • value  10694215
    address  13FoXqe86cm4Qje2ZGw4oqE1GkvwkhY5E9
  • 63f4963290a7ea995018358603fde9c3031355fad424ce42c9182335850d9f6b:1
  • value  943800
    address  16svhT5WmxxvSguA7pXvUyQhUZRM7ramtg